Block

#21,324,274
Block Number
21,324,274 @ 04/04/2025, 13:03:50
Status
Finalized
ID
0x014561f26fa29c56118a4745b839d4302362c5711693a3a38353960fba6cf76f
Transactions
Gas Used
2059985/39999962 (5.15% Used)
Total Score
2,082,121,494 (+99)
Rewards
8.15 VTHO